    Konica MInolta C658 C3B07 Code

    I have troubleshot all for this code and seems like the majority of problems replace the IHPU Board.

    My question is that the IHCoil is 600.00 or so. Do any of you have any luck not replacing this when you replace the IHPU Board?

    Would like to save the expense, Has anyone found a logical test with a ohm meter for the Coil and all the connector wires?

    Re: Konica MInolta C658 C3B07 Code

    If the KM implementation of Induction Heating system for fusing is anything similar to Ricoh's, your problem is not the IHPU but instead it is the thermostat in the IH Coil has popped.For a quick trouble shooting of the thermostat, find where it connects to the IHPU, unplug it and check not continuity. If there is no continuity then ultimately for safety reasons you will need to replace the coil assembly unless KM makes the thermostat available as a separate part. For a temporary fix, bypass the bad thermostat. I have seen those thermostat accidentally popped by pressing on them, like if some idiot tries to clean the surface of the IH Coil.
